BACKGROUND: Primary treatment of endometrial cancer with progestogens is reserved for adjuvant or palliative treatment, although with unproven efficacy. CASE: We present a case of early endometrial cancer where a combination of oral progestogens and levonorgestrel releasing intrauterine system (Mirena) was used as a primary treatment, as the standard surgical treatment was deemed to carry an unacceptable mortality risk. CONCLUSION: Our treatment has resulted in reversion of the cancerous endometrial histological changes. This is encouraging, but obviously more cases and lengthier follow-up time are required in order to obtain more valid conclusions.
